Explore Historic Pienza

Small-Group Montepulciano and Pienza Day Trip From Siena - Explore Historic Pienza

First, you’ll journey through the captivating Crete Senesi landscape on the way to Pienza, a UNESCO World Heritage site renowned for its well-preserved Renaissance architecture.

Once there, you’ll have the opportunity to explore the historic center independently, marveling at the town’s charming piazzas, churches, and palaces that embody the ideals of Renaissance urban planning.

As you wander the picturesque streets, you’ll be enchanted by:

  1. The stunning Piazza Pio II, the heart of Pienza, featuring the grand Duomo cathedral and Palazzo Piccolomini.
  2. The quaint Corso Rossellino, lined with charming shops and cafes.
  3. The tranquil Parco dei Mulini, offering panoramic views of the Val d’Orcia countryside.

Optional Winery Experience

Small-Group Montepulciano and Pienza Day Trip From Siena - Optional Winery Experience

For those interested, visitors can often opt to cap off their Montepulciano exploration with a visit and tasting at one of the town’s renowned wineries. These family-owned estates offer a chance to sample the region’s celebrated Vino Nobile di Montepulciano, a full-bodied red wine made from the Sangiovese grape.

Guests can learn about the wine-making process and enjoy a guided tasting, pairing the robust flavors with local delicacies. Some wineries even allow visitors to tour their production facilities and cellars, providing a behind-the-scenes look at this centuries-old tradition.
